最强00后的数据库是什么
-
最强的00后数据库是MongoDB。
-
强大的性能:MongoDB是一个高性能的数据库,它采用了BSON(Binary JSON)格式存储数据,这种格式比传统的JSON格式更加紧凑和高效。此外,MongoDB还支持水平扩展,可以轻松地通过添加更多的节点来增加存储容量和处理能力。
-
灵活的数据模型:MongoDB是一个面向文档的数据库,它的数据模型非常灵活。每个文档可以有不同的结构,这使得MongoDB非常适合存储和处理各种类型的数据。此外,MongoDB还支持嵌套文档和数组,可以更好地表示复杂的数据结构。
-
分布式存储:MongoDB支持分布式存储,可以将数据分布在多个节点上,实现数据的高可用性和容错性。它通过副本集和分片技术来实现数据的复制和分布。副本集可以将数据复制到多个节点,提供数据的冗余和容错能力;分片技术可以将数据划分为多个分片,每个分片存储一部分数据,从而实现数据的水平扩展。
-
强大的查询功能:MongoDB提供了丰富的查询功能,可以通过多种方式来查询数据。它支持基于文档属性的查询、范围查询、正则表达式查询、地理位置查询等。此外,MongoDB还支持全文搜索和聚合查询,可以对大量数据进行高效的统计和分析。
-
大型社区支持:MongoDB是一个开源项目,拥有庞大的社区支持。社区中有许多经验丰富的开发者和用户,可以提供帮助和支持。此外,MongoDB还有丰富的文档和教程,可以帮助开发者快速上手和解决问题。
综上所述,MongoDB是一个功能强大、性能优越、灵活可扩展的数据库,特别适合处理大量数据和复杂数据结构。它是00后开发者的首选数据库之一。
1年前 -
-
00后是指2000年后出生的一代人,他们生长在数字化时代,对科技产物具有天生的亲和力。在数据库领域,最强的00后数据库无疑是MongoDB。
MongoDB是一个开源的、面向文档存储的NoSQL数据库,它以其高度灵活的数据模型和强大的性能而闻名。与传统的关系型数据库相比,MongoDB具有以下几个优点,使其成为最强的00后数据库。
首先,MongoDB采用了面向文档的数据模型。每条数据以文档的形式存储,文档是一种类似JSON的结构,可以嵌套和包含各种类型的数据。这种数据模型更加灵活,能够满足不同类型数据的存储需求。00后习惯于处理各种类型的数据,MongoDB的文档模型非常符合他们的需求。
其次,MongoDB具有强大的扩展性。MongoDB支持水平扩展,可以将数据分散存储在多台服务器上,实现负载均衡和高可用性。对于00后这一代长期生活在互联网时代的人来说,对于大规模数据的处理和存储是很常见的需求,MongoDB的扩展性能够满足他们对于数据规模的要求。
再次,MongoDB拥有丰富的查询功能。它支持灵活的查询语句,可以对文档进行复杂的查询和聚合操作。对于00后这一代对于数据分析和挖掘的需求,MongoDB提供了便利的查询功能,可以帮助他们从海量数据中快速提取有价值的信息。
此外,MongoDB还具有高性能和高可靠性。它采用了内存映射存储引擎,能够在内存中快速访问数据,提供卓越的读写性能。同时,MongoDB支持数据的自动复制和故障转移,保证数据的高可靠性和可用性。对于00后这一代对于高性能和高可靠性的要求,MongoDB能够满足他们的需求。
综上所述,MongoDB是最强的00后数据库。它的面向文档的数据模型、强大的扩展性、丰富的查询功能以及高性能和高可靠性,使其成为00后这一代处理和存储数据的首选数据库。
1年前 -
目前,最强的数据库系统是Oracle Database。Oracle Database是由Oracle Corporation开发的一种关系型数据库管理系统(RDBMS),被广泛应用于各个行业和领域。以下是关于Oracle Database的详细介绍和操作流程。
一、Oracle Database的特点:
- 高性能:Oracle Database具有出色的性能,能够处理大量的并发请求,并提供快速的响应时间。
- 可靠性:Oracle Database具有高度可靠性,可以确保数据的完整性和一致性,并提供灾难恢复和备份恢复功能。
- 可扩展性:Oracle Database支持水平和垂直扩展,可以根据需求增加服务器和存储容量。
- 安全性:Oracle Database提供了多层次的安全机制,包括用户认证、数据加密和访问控制等功能,保护数据免受未经授权的访问。
- 强大的功能:Oracle Database具有丰富的功能,包括高级查询、事务管理、并发控制和数据复制等。
二、Oracle Database的操作流程:
- 安装Oracle Database软件:首先需要下载并安装Oracle Database软件,按照安装向导的提示进行操作。
- 创建数据库实例:在安装完成后,使用Database Configuration Assistant(DBCA)工具创建数据库实例。在创建过程中,需要设置数据库的名称、字符集、存储空间和其他参数。
- 连接到数据库:使用SQL*Plus工具或其他支持Oracle数据库连接的工具,通过提供正确的用户名、密码和数据库连接字符串来连接到数据库。
- 创建表空间和表:在连接到数据库后,可以使用SQL语句创建表空间(用于存储数据文件)和表。例如,可以使用CREATE TABLESPACE语句创建表空间,使用CREATE TABLE语句创建表。
- 插入、更新和删除数据:通过使用INSERT、UPDATE和DELETE语句,可以向表中插入、更新和删除数据。
- 查询数据:使用SELECT语句可以从表中检索数据。可以根据需要添加WHERE子句、ORDER BY子句和其他条件来过滤和排序结果。
- 创建索引:为了提高查询性能,可以创建索引。索引可以加速数据的查找和排序操作。
- 执行备份和恢复:为了保护数据免受意外损坏或数据丢失,需要定期执行备份操作。可以使用Oracle Recovery Manager(RMAN)工具进行备份和恢复操作。
- 监视和调优性能:使用Oracle提供的性能监视工具,例如Oracle Enterprise Manager(OEM)和SQL Tuning Advisor,可以监视和调优数据库的性能。
总结:
Oracle Database是目前最强大的数据库系统之一,具有高性能、可靠性、可扩展性和安全性等特点。通过正确安装和配置Oracle Database,并使用适当的操作流程,可以管理和操作数据库,实现数据的存储、查询和维护。1年前